Ingredients for the Strawberry Poptart Cookie Recipe

Strawberry Pop-Tart Cookie Ingredients

For the Cookies:

  • 2 sticks of unsalted butter (room temperature)
  • 1 ยฝ cups s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 2 eggs
  • ยฝ tsp salt
  • ยฝ tsp cream of tartar
  • ยฝ tsp baking soda
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 5 frosted strawberry Pop-Tarts (chopped into small pieces)
  • ยผ cup rainbow sprinkles

For the glaze:

  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 8 tbsp heavy whipping cream
  • 2 tbsp rainbow sprinkles (for topping)

Letโ€™s Bake!

Step 1: Prep Your Kitchen
Before we begin, line a large baking sheet with parchment paper and preheat your oven to 350ยฐF. This simple step ensures that your cookies bake evenly and slide off the sheet with ease.

Step 2: Mix the Wet Ingredients
In a large bowl, beat the butter and sugar together until itโ€™s light and creamy. Add in the vanilla extract and eggs, then mix again until well incorporated.

Step 3: Combine the Dry Ingredients
In a medium bowl, whisk together the salt, cream of tartar, baking soda, and flour. Slowly add this dry mixture to your wet ingredients, mixing little by little to avoid any lumps.

Step 4: Fold in the Fun
Hereโ€™s where the magic happens! Gently fold in the chopped Poptart pieces (save about โ…“ cup for topping later) and rainbow sprinkles. Every stir is like adding a burst of joy to your batter.

Step 5: Shape and Bake
Scoop out about 2 tablespoons of dough per cookie, roll into balls, and place on your prepared baking sheet. Leave at least 2 inches of space between each cookie.

If you prefer a simpler cookie without glaze, press a few extra Poptart pieces into the tops now.

Bake for 11โ€“12 minutes, then let them cool slightly before transferring to a cooling rack.

Step 6: Glaze and Decorate
While the cookies cool, whisk together the powdered sugar and heavy whipping cream to create a smooth glaze.

Once the cookies are completely cool, dip the tops into the glaze, then sprinkle with the reserved Poptart pieces and extra sprinkles.

Pro tip: Glaze half the batch and leave the other half plain to suit every taste.

Tips & Tricks

  • Storage: Keep the cookies fresh by storing them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for 3-4 days.
  • Customization: You can use your favorite type of rainbow sprinklesโ€”I used tiny ball sprinkles for a pop of color.
  • Glaze options: If you prefer a simpler cookie, skip the glaze and just press extra Pop-Tart pieces into the tops before baking.
  • Extra Poptart pieces: Want even more strawberry flavor? Add extra chopped Pop-Tarts directly into the dough!
